I suggest you contact your State Special Olympics group as soon as possible and set up a meeting with them. There is considerable paperwork which must be kept to date in order for your athletes to participate in State games, including their physicals (I believe every 3 years), there are fees etc. You must also submit names of participants well in advance, and this can not change. Even at your local level, for you to be official Special Olympics teams, you need to follow all their requirements. You should probably find out about going to their seminars/clinics to be certified in a sport or two that you offer, but especially to learn their paperwork, computer etc system. In GA the entire system was changed this year, don't know if that is nationwide or just our State. The State entity will be the one you need the most information from in terms of Special Olympics and then your ARC President can work with you from the angle of, how much your ARC participates, how much they financially support, any agreements they have with practice facilities etc.
